Overview

Our busy modern lives distract us and cause us stress. Technology, media, jobs, family, appointments, hobbies--it can all feel like a mess. How do we carve out time for mindful contemplation and prayer? How can we make our prayer time mindful and fruitful and perhaps even restorative? Finding God in the Mess is the perfect tool to help us learn to pause, to take time to be with God, to contemplate our lives, and to recognize God's presence in all of it, especially the hard times. Conflict, stress, and worry arise, but these challenges can be overcome. The spirituality of Saint Ignatius of Loyola teaches us that God holds us close, loves us, and desires the best for us at all times. This truth is a solid foundation upon which we can build our lives, find an anchor amid life's storms, and bring us through our darkest hours. You can use the meditations within Finding God in the Mess independently or in a parish group setting and at any point during your day.

Author Information

Jim Deeds is a husband and father from the wonderful and wounded city of Belfast, Ireland. He works as an author, poet, retreat giver, and pastoral worker across Ireland and beyond. During his life Jim has also worked as a busker, a film maker, a play write, a bartender, a social worker, a therapist, a manager of a children's home, and a health service manager. He enjoys playing music and walking the streets and hills in his native city, drawing much of the inspiration for his writing from his life experience and from finding God in the sounds and sights, people and events around him. Jim is passionate about creating sacred space where people can pray, relax and come to know the great love God has for all God's creation. Brendan McManus, SJ, is an avid hiker whose love of pilgrimage emerged during his Jesuit training when he and a companion begged their way across northern Spain. He currently works as a spiritual director and retreat giver in Belfast, N. Ireland. He also serves as Spirituality Delegate (national coordinator) for the Irish Jesuits.
